Physician assistants are asked to do A LOT! Many health care corps and clinics are releasing their MDs who have more experience and residencies to give way for NPs and PAs who are cheaper to employ, but maybe don't have the best fit skill set and experience. Some of the best health care workers I know include PAs and NPs when they're experienced but this is a tough situation for a newly graduated PA. Currently PAs have a two year masters degree. The breadth of difficult cases that come in can be overwhelming. I think he can find a job which is more focused and then gain experience and skills in time. Best of luck!
